Carretera_Austral


The old and original name of Carretera Austral was not Ruta 7, but 'General Augusto Pinochet'.
He was dictator of Chile between 1973 and 1990 and Commander-in-Chief of the Chilean Army from 1973 to 1998. He was also president of the Government Junta of Chile between 1973 and 1981. Coming to power by help of the US-CIA, on 11 September 1973 the Chilean Armed Forces overthrew Allende's democratic elected government in a coup, during which the presidential palace, La Moneda, was shelled and Allende committed suicide. Under his regime 10000s were tortured, killed or disappeared. Although he's simply a criminal murderer, this sign still exists in La Junta, (fresh painted!) which is a shame. Even more shame is the fact, that he was never finally condemned under the following democratic regimes after 1990.
